Kersten, Earles, and Berger (2015) reported a distinction between two kinds of motion representations. Extrinsic motions involve the path of a person or object, with respect to an external frame of reference. Intrinsic motions involve the manner in which the various parts of a person or object move. They found that intrinsic motions are encoded and remembered with the corresponding actor performing the motions in a unitized memory representation. Extrinsic motions are encoded as separate memory representations, making them more difficult to accurately associate with the correct actor. In the proposed experiment, I will examine the generality of this distinction in motion representation, and investigate whether the unitization of intrinsic motion with its corresponding actor occurs during reading comprehension tasks.

The current study examined the role of complexity and initial variability of
exemplars during learning in verb generalization. Children and adults learned two novel
verbs in the context of two novel creatures across two sessions. After a second training
session, participants completed a generalization task during which they were required to
identify the verbs when presented with seven novel creatures of varying levels of
complexity. Performance was compared across age group and condition. Participants who
initially learned the verbs in the context of a single, simple exemplar demonstrated a
higher proportion of correct responses than participants who initially learned the verbs
with both a simple & complex exemplar. These results provide evidence that fewer
exemplars during initial training of novel verbs may increase learning in young children,
as well as some evidence that complex exemplars may increase the difficulty of learning
and generalizing verbs.
